Basic Information

Product Name Carbamic Acid, Dipropyl-, 1-Methylethyl Ester (9Ci)
CAS No. 875784-12-6
Molecular Formula C10H21NO2
Molecular Weight 187.28 g/mol
Synonyms Isopropyl Dipropylcarbamate; Dipropylcarbamic Acid Isopropyl Ester; 1-Methylethyl Dipropylcarbamate; N,N-Dipropylcarbamic Acid Isopropyl Ester; Isopropyl N,N-Dipropylcarbamate; Carbamic acid, N,N-dipropyl-, 1-methylethyl ester; UNII-7F2Q2W8T1F

Storage

Preserve in a tightly closed container, protected from light. Store in a cool, dry, and well-ventilated area at controlled room temperature (typically 15-25°C). Keep away from strong acids, bases, and oxidizing agents. For long-term storage under inert atmosphere, please contact us for specific recommendations.
